Arjun Tendulkar's stint as an opener for Goa in the Vijay Hazare Trophy has yielded disappointing results, with the young cricketer struggling to make an impact. Meanwhile, Yograj Singh, Yuvraj's father, claims Arjun is being miscoached, emphasizing his batting prowess over bowling, and alleges past opportunities were denied.
